San Francisco, sea lions
‘Essentially a gas station,’ fishy feast draws sea lions to Pier 39 in numbers not seen in 15 years
Some 1,100 to 1,200 sea lions have been counted flopping on and around the docks at San Francisco's Pier 39 in recent days — the highest number recorded in 15 years.

An anchovy feast draws a crush of sea lions to one of San Francisco’s piers, the most in 15 years
But this week, Pier 39 harbormaster Sheila Chandor has counted more than 1,000 sea lions, and that’s the most seen there in 15 years. A huge school of anchovies — a favored food of the pinnipeds — brought them there, Chandor said.

Sea Lions Storm San Francisco's Pier 39 In Massive Numbers For 1 Thing Only
San Francisco’s famed Fisherman’s Wharf district is seeing a surge in sea lions. First appearing at Pier 39 after the 1989 earthquake, the sea lions have become a well known tourist attraction. The number of sea lions — marine mammals that make loud barking calls and can weight up to a half-ton — crashing at the pier fluctuates over the seasons.
